SUN CITY ORO VALLEY COMMUNITY ASSOCIATION INC, founded in 1987, is a mid-sized nonprofit in the Community Improvement sector that reported $11.8M in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ue grew 15% year-over-year, indicating healthy expansion. Expenses of $10.7M left a modest 9% surplus.

Mission

SUN CITY ORO VALLEY COMMUNITY ASSOCIATION, INC. HAS BEEN FORMED FOR THE PURPOSE OF OWNING, OPERATING, MAINTAINING, AND PRESERVING FACILITIES WHICH ENHANCE THE RECREATIONAL, SOCIAL, AND LEISURE INTERESTS OF THE ASSOCIATION AND THE SURROUNDING COMMUNITY.
